Washington D C. May 19" 1866. Col W W Rogers A A A General. Sir, I respectfully ask that a Gov't Building near "Good Hope" across the East Branch be removed upon ground provided by the Colored people for a School House. The Building, about 25 x 50 ft. in size, has been for a month or two in the possession of the Bureau, but it is now located so that it cannot be used. I have the honor to be Your obt servant. John Kimball Supt. of Schools.
